My local chapter of an international organization has a regularly scheduled meeting tomorrow. The weather is forecast to be quite severe so some have asked about postponing the meeting. Our chapter rules nor do the other governing documents state anything about how to handle this type of situation. I've searched the forum here but was unable to find questions similar to this. There is nothing in RONR which allows the meeting to be postponed by making some announcement outside of a meeting setting. 

One member could actually go to the site at the appointed time and call the meeting to order and set an adjourned meeting (another meeting which would be a continuation of the same session) for a convenient time before the next regular meeting.  Then let everyone know about it.  See §22 in RONR (12th ed.)

I'm not sure I'd recommend that if it's not completely safe to do so.
